You need to take off the bracelet for serial number identification... using that you can narrow it down to a specific year... Most likely your case will have holes on the lugs... use a toothpick or take it to a watch repair place/watchmaker and there will be two sets of numbers... one is the reference number or model number and look for something like "ORIG ROLEX DESIGN" and a set of numbers right below...

All Rolex production years are approximate... there is no way to narrow it down specifically... the production list has been compiled by collectors and enthusiasts over the years...
